The 11 th hour documentary the 11th hour is a 2007 documentary film, created, produced and narrated by leonardo dicaprio, on the state of the natural environment. In it, horace the elephant holds a party for his eleventh birthday, to which he invites his ten best friends various animals to play eleven games and share in a feast that he has prepared.
